truce
A temporary agreement to stop fighting.
Phrases: Call a truce (agree to stop);
Break the truce (resume fighting).

“Exodus” means
a mass departure. Idioms: “Jump ship” (abandon a situation) and “Clear out” (leave quickly).
The IPA for “exodus” is /ˈɛk.sə.dəs/.
